description Cala Azzurra Overview
Cala Azzurra is a coastal inlet located on the southeastern shore of Favignana, the largest of the Aegadian Islands in Sicily, Italy. The beach features pale sand mixed with smooth pebbles and is bordered by rocky formations. It is named for its distinct turquoise and blue-green waters, which remain relatively shallow near the shoreline. The cove is easily accessible by bicycle or vehicle from the island's main town and provides facilities for tourists.

Are there facilities at Cala Azzurra in Favignana?
Yes, during the summer months, the cove offers amenities like sunbed rentals, umbrellas, and a small café. It is one of the more accessible and organized beaches on the island.
How do I get to Cala Azzurra from Favignana town?
It is easily reachable by renting a bicycle, scooter, or taking a short drive from the main port of Favignana. Many visitors rent bicycles to easily hop between coves like Cala Azzurra and the nearby Bue Marino.
